"When it came to managing most of AOL's 6 petabytes of data, a Fibre Channel SAN sufficed. But for its most critical relational database, AOL found that the SAN was too constrained and caused its IT shop to fail to live up to its service level agreements with business units more than 50% of the time. After investigating what may have been causing I/O bottlenecks, AOL found the problem was back-end storage.
Google has been offering its Gmail web-based email service for quite a few years now. The service has proven to be very popular with users and has grabbed a significant portion of the market despite the fact that Gmail only recently graduated from beta status.
InformationWeek reports that Gmail has passed AOL to become the third most popular email service online. According to ComScore Gmail grew its monthly visitors in the U.S. from 25.3 million in July 2008 to 36.9 million in July 2009.
